Quote:
When i click the volume buttons on my keyboard the little volume picture thing comes up and gives me the feedback noise but i cant change the volume. Is there somthing i need to change in the settings? :?


I had the same issues. But after running marvin's amd patch the volume control started to work as intended on the keyboard.

I think the path to be patched should be this as this was the last log just before my keyboard volume control started working... hope it helps
/System/Library/LoginPlugins/BezelServices.loginPlugin/Contents/MacOS/BezelServices
